Property Details for 5 Hackett St, Bellevue

5 Hackett St, Bellevue is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House and was built in 1940. The property has a land size of 865m2 and floor size of 89m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2013.

About Bellevue 6056

The size of Bellevue is approximately 3.0 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 25.0% of total area. The population of Bellevue in 2016 was 1521 people. By 2021 the population was 1514 showing a population decline of 0.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bellevue is 30-39 years. Households in Bellevue are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bellevue work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 67.20% of the homes in Bellevue were owner-occupied compared with 72.40% in 2016.

Bellevue has 1,242 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Bellevue have seen a 109.62%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 64.48%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Bellevue is $741,666 while the median value for Units is $502,686.
  • Houses have a median rent of $670.
